Description
Pseudojervine is a steroidal alkaloid compound of significant interest in pharmaceutical and biochemical research. Its unique structure makes it a valuable reference standard and a key intermediate for the synthesis of more complex bioactive molecules. This high-purity compound is essential for researchers and manufacturers in the pharmaceutical, biotechnology, and academic sectors who require reliable, well-characterized materials for analytical and developmental work.
Application
- Pharmaceutical Reference Standard: Used as a certified reference material (CRM) for quality control and analytical method development in drug discovery and manufacturing.
- Biochemical Research: Serves as a crucial tool in studying steroidal alkaloid biosynthesis, metabolism, and structure-activity relationships (SAR).
- Natural Product Isolation & Analysis: Acts as a benchmark for the identification and quantification of jerveratrum alkaloids in plant extracts and herbal preparations.
- Academic & Institutional Research: Utilized in university and institutional labs for pharmacological studies and as a teaching aid in advanced organic chemistry.
- Precursor for Synthesis: Employed as a starting material or intermediate in the organic synthesis of novel steroidal derivatives with potential therapeutic applications.
